Renewable Energy Integrated solar energy systems transform shipping containers into self sufficient energy sources. They're equipped with a photovoltaic panel that absorbs sunlight and converts it to electrical energy, batteries to store the electricity for use at non-sunny periods or at night and an inverter to convert the DC energy into AC electricity that can be used by most devices and systems, as well as charge controllers to regulate the flow of electricity. These containers are used for a variety of uses, including powering hospitals, homes and communication base stations. Container energy storage is a leading technology in the renewable energy sector. These containers are specially designed with lithium-ion battery packs that can be charged by grid or other renewable energy sources. They can be connected to a conversion device for energy output. They can also balance and distribute energy to the grid. They can store excess power during periods of low demand and release it during peak times, improving power system stability and efficiency. Hazardous Goods The safety of dangerous goods in storage and transportation is a top priority for those who ship these items. Airbag systems, rechargeable batteries, or seatbelt retractors, hazardous substances require strict protocols and specially designed containers. Businesses can navigate the complexities involved in shipping dangerous items by focusing on professional guidance, training, and choosing the appropriate containers. When transporting dangerous products, it is essential to adhere to regulations regarding the labeling and documentation requirements. Failure to comply with these regulations could lead to heavy fines, or even catastrophic incidents during transportation. In addition, it's essential to ensure that all employees involved in shipping hazardous products have been through extensive training and are well-versed in the specific regulations applicable to their work. A thorough Dangerous Goods Declaration is required to transport dangerous goods. This document contains important information regarding the contents of every shipment. This includes the specific hazards associated with the shipment as well as emergency response information. The DGD is then attached to the bill of lading once it's time for the shipment to be transported. It's also important to plan the load carefully when loading a container with dangerous items, taking into account any special considerations for the particular kind of product being transported. Cleaning agents and acids for instance, have to be packed securely to avoid leaks and spills. Some chemicals can react with each other during transport and may be incompatible. It is best to keep them separated as much as you can to reduce the chance of harm. A proper inspection of the container and the loading area is necessary before loading begins. It is recommended that this inspection includes an evaluation of the physical condition of the container to identify any damages or contamination that could be a risk during transport. A load inspection should also be carried out to ensure that the goods are stacked correctly and that they do not exceed the weight limit. It is crucial to secure the container using straps or barriers once the load has been placed to prevent it from moving during transport. Use of appropriate equipment such as pallet jacks and forklifts is also essential to avoid over-loading. This could lead to structural instability and accidents.
